Get in touch

Active in one country and looking for solutions for your local fleet? Or working nationally or in a number of countries? Let us know where you want to go. Click on the flag for the country where you’re active for local information, or contact Athlon International.

Smiling woman with phone


    • Athlon Offices
    • Belgium
    • France
    • Germany
    • Italy
    • Luxembourg
    • Netherlands
    • Poland
    • Portugal
    • Spain
    • Sweden
    • United Kingdom
    • Athlon Partners
    • Austria
    • Czech Republic
    • Denmark
    • Hungary
    • Norway
    • Romania
    • Slovakia
    • Turkey

    Get in touch

    If you wish to get in contact with Athlon International straightaway, fill in the form and our Global Coordination Center will get back to you.

    How can we help you with your international fleet?